Recognizing Your Rights
Before attempting any change, it is important to review the original child maintenance order and pinpoint the factors that justify a alteration. Common grounds include loss of employment, substantial earnings decline, or increased expenses.
Top Reduction Tips Payments
- Record all salary adjustments with bank statements.
- Seek a temporary reduction if the financial strain is immediate.
- Look into alternative installment schedules that share the responsibility.
- Consult a family law attorney to assess your case.
Steps to Requesting a Order Modification
File a formal petition with the family court that issued the original ruling. Include supporting documentation of updated income. Participate in here the scheduled hearing and explicitly explain why the adjustment is justified.
